This dataset contains the source code, simulation data, and analysis scripts supporting the study "Optogenetic Synchronization in Excitable Media by Induced Archimedean Spiral". The repository includes: FORTRAN source code for simulating excitation dynamics in two- and three-dimensional excitable media under Archimedean spiral optogenetic illumination; Initial-condition datasets used to generate turbulent excitation states; Python scripts for processing simulation outputs and performing parameter scans; MATLAB scripts for reproducing the figures and quantitative analyses presented in the manuscript; Raw numerical data generated from the simulations; Documentation (README) describing the repository structure and usage instructions. The materials are organized to facilitate reproducibility of the numerical experiments and analyses reported in the associated publication. Researchers may use the provided code and data to reproduce the published results, perform further analyses, or extend the computational framework to related studies of wave synchronization and control in excitable media.
